Arbitrary Code Exec in Jupyter Core <4.11.2 (exec untrusted CWD files)
CVE-2022-39286 8.8 - High - October 26, 2022

Jupyter Core is a package for the core common functionality of Jupyter projects. Jupyter Core prior to version 4.11.2 contains an arbitrary code execution vulnerability in `jupyter_core` that stems from `jupyter_core` executing untrusted files in CWD. This vulnerability allows one user to run code as another. Version 4.11.2 contains a patch for this issue. There are no known workarounds.
